Grace your garden with this palette of colourful and scented, nectar producing perennials and be the envy of your neighbours. Plant them now for dazzling displays in your border year after year. An ideal garden for those who enjoy both gardening and birdwatching. This collection of bare root plants will bloom from April until September depending on the individual blooming times of the varieties.
  • 20 x Cluster Lily Brodiaea laxa Queen Fabiola
  • 20 x Blazing Star Liatris spicata Kobold Purple 6/8
  • 3 x Phlox paniculata Bright Eyes Bare Root
  • 3 x Aconitum carmichaelii arendsii
  • 10 x Anemone blanda White Splendour

How to take care of Cottage perennial garden x 56

Plant according to the instructions printed on each package, tall varieties at the back and small to the front. Bulbs are best planted in groups together. Anemones need soaking prior to planting. Plant in well drained soil, prepare the soil by working in some organic fertiliser pellets around a spade deep. In cold areas, apply a thick mulch cover in winter to protect from frost. In warm areas mulch will help to keep the soil cool and retain moisture. Water well after planting and keep doing so for the first month. Soak the soil rather than watering over the plants to prevent fungal diseases. Apply fertiliser during the growth season by means of an general border fertiliser. In autumn store non hardy summer bulbs in a cool but frost-free place, protect from mice. Replant in spring. Remove dead flower heads regularly from all plants to encourage new and bushy growth. Divide plants every 3-4 years in early spring to avoid overcrowding.
